An Information Theoretic Framework for Device-to-Device Communication Networks
Abstract
This project develops a foundation for the design of scalable approaches for device-to-device communication in military networks, which is essential for strategic coordination, sharing of intelligence, and autonomous control. To that end, five fundamental research thrusts are proposed, which focus on (1) optimal physical layer design; (2) network utility maximization; (3) wireless distributed computing; (4) multi-hop communication; and (5) information architecture design.
